City Appoints Kris Connors as Deputy City Manager, Finance and Corporate Services
The City of St. John’s is pleased to announce the appointment of Kris Connors as Deputy City Manager, Finance and Corporate Services.
Mr. Connors brings more than a decade of experience in municipal finance and corporate services with the City of St. John’s. Most recently, he served as Manager of Budget and Treasury, where he led the development of the City’s operating and capital budgets, long-term financial planning, and treasury operations, while providing strategic financial advice to senior leadership and Council.
“Kris brings a strong track record in financial leadership and a deep understanding of municipal operations,” said Mayor Danny Breen. “His experience and commitment to accountability and sound decision-making will help support Council’s priorities and the City’s long-term financial sustainability.”
In his new role, Mr. Connors will provide strategic leadership and oversight for Access St. John’s, Assessment, Budget and Treasury, Corporate Information Services, Financial Services, Organizational Performance and Strategy, Revenue Accounting and Supply Chain.
“I’m honoured to take on this role and continue serving the residents of St. John’s,” said Mr. Connors. “I look forward to working with Council and City staff to support responsible financial management and the delivery of high-quality services.”
Mr. Connors is a Chartered Professional Accountant (CPA) and holds a Bachelor of Business Administration from Memorial University. He succeeds Derek Coffey, who was appointed City Manager in February 2026.
